explain the working of an electroscope​

Answer:

ELECTROSCOPE : Electroscope is used to detect and measure electric charges. WORKING OF AN ELECTROSCOPE : ... When a charged object touches the metal knob, electric charges travel down the rod and into the leaves. • The leaves spread apart, indicating the presence of an electric charge.
